My wife and I started painting a little more than a year ago at a paint and wine type of place and enjoyed it so much that we decided to start doing at home as a hobby. We invested in all types of paints, (acrylic), brushes, and other various supplies and how to books. We also had purchased some small and inexpensive table tri pod easels. They worked ok, but as our skills improved, so did our equipment. I also wanted to be able to take it on the road so to speak and have the ability to paint outdoors. When I came across this French Style Easel it looked like the perfect item. I also read mostly positive reviews on these style easels and knew it was just what we needed.While I have not been able to go outdoors yet with winter weather, we have been using them inside now for a few months. And although they can be used on a table with the legs retracted, we have been free standing them. I like how they are very adjustable to accommodate various height positions, whether you prefer to stand or sit. Also the capability of holding a large selection of canvas sizes. The drawer inside is capable of holding an ample supply of items for outdoor use. It is also fairly lightweight and comes with a shoulder strap for easier carrying.The only negative thing I can point to is that as others have commented, the wing nuts and screws are a bit small and therefore when trying to make sure everything is tight, they can hurt your fingers a bit. Some people have said that they replaced them with larger types but I have yet been able to find adequate replacement hardware. But overall I we are quite pleased with these easels.

I bought this in a hurry so I could attend a plein air oil workshop. As soon as the artist-instructor saw it, he suggested I return it. Why? He said it's fine and will work well for me but I could have bought a half box size and it would be so much lighter to hike around with for plein air painting. He also suggested there were better quality french easels out there. I wish I'd known this info before purchase. In the end, I'm keeping this one because I used it all weekend and got paint on it. It will work fine for me as a beginning artist. If I ever again do long hikes to paint, I may seek out another solution, such as the "italian steel" easel with a pochade box that he used.On the plus side, this easel will work great as a standing easel in my studio, and I can convert it to table-top if I need to. I also like that this full-size french easel has more storage than the half box size.Tip: Make sure you tighten all the adjustable screws when you set it up so it doesn't collapse on you. I also like another reviewer's tip to replace all the wing nuts and keep spares on hand in case they get lost in the great outdoors. Finally, I found that keeping four clothespins with my paint supplies was essential to clip my palette upright or clip on rags and a trash bag. Another great thing to have would be a short bungee cord to use as a paper towel holder between the easel's two front legs.
